Strengthening Capacities With Strategic Partnerships

Enriching Content Through Acquisitions and Alliances

Accenture’s strategic move to acquire Udacity, a trailblazer in digital education, is set to enhance its learning program, LearnVantage, by leveraging Udacity’s prowess in crafting skill-focused educational paths pertinent to industry demands. This amalgamation will provide Accenture with tailored learning solutions across various expertise levels and markets. Furthermore, the union brings valuable partnerships with tech behemoths such as AWS, Google Cloud, and Microsoft, ensuring an extensive selection of cloud-based certifications and tailored training programs. These offerings are poised to be instrumental in catering to the pressing need for tech proficiency in the modern workforce. The initiative underscores Accenture’s commitment to equipping its talent and clients with cutting-edge educational resources to navigate the evolving technological landscape.
